Everybody knows that eating alone is a tough thing, when you’re a kid, it’s even worse. But for one kid, he got the experience of a lifetime when he found himself in the midst of a new pal: a pro-baller who plays for FSU with hopes of eventually heading into the NFL.
20-year-old Travis Rudolph is being hailed as a hero after he visited a Tallasshee Florida middle school when he noticed young Bo Paske eating lunch alone. Paske, who has autism, is among the unfortunate kids in school who “didn’t fit in” and was often not invited to birthday parties.
But, he made a new friend, who “had a great conversation” and was very curious about Rudolph and his career.
